Gluten safety, certifications, and what that means for celiac and gluten-sensitive individuals
The product labeling explicitly identifies the supplement as gluten-free, and the gluten_safety assessment indicates a likely_safe status for celiac disease and gluten sensitivity based on the available data. No certifications beyond gluten-free are evidenced in the supplied data (e.g., GFCO, NSF, or other third-party certifications are not confirmed). Cross-contact or facility details are not disclosed, so users who require extensive certification may want to verify with the seller directly.
